I'm running Nagios Core 4.4.5 on a CentOS RHEL 7 (minimal version) Virtual Machine powered by VMWare 16

I've already configured Nagios and added some hosts and hostgroups to monitor as well as a very basic ping service. I'm also able to generate availability reports through the web interface with my browser, but the thing is, I have to do it manually.

Is there a way to generate every week an availability report and output it to csv format? What are the options after that? Can it be sent via mail and/or stored locally outside of the VM's disk, more precisely on my local disk?

Nagios XI has a concept of scheduled reports, but I don't know of anything like this that would exist in the Nagios Core ecosystem.

I'm sure with some clever scripting you could hit avail.cgi with some parameters on a cron job and pipe the output into an email.

After a bit of research and learning what is a cron job and how it works, I've been able to create a script that emulates the availability report creation button. Another script has been created alongside to create a .csv file where the contents of the availability report were inserted, and send it by mail. Finally I set up a cron job ;) to run the scripts every Monday.
